There are exceptions to this limit on marriage SEP eligibility: In addition, for people currently enrolled in the Marketplace through HealthCare.gov, the marriage SEP can only be used either to add the new spouse to the current Marketplace plan or to enroll the new spouse in a separate Marketplace plan. You may also be subject to the spousal surcharge, where an employer will charge more for a family health insurance plan if it knows that a spouse has a health insurance plan available at his or her own employer.
